Characterization of Chestnut Tannins: Bioactive Compounds and Their Impact on Lamb Health DOI Creative Commons

The objective of the present study was to characterize chestnut (Castanea sativa Mill.) tannin product, Farmatan Plus® (Tanin Sevnica d.d., Sevnica, Slovenia), and subsequently examine its effects on blood metabolic parameters fattening lambs, particularly in relation their health status. Thirty lambs were randomly divided into three treatment groups: a control group without added two groups that received 9.46 g product/kg diet dry matter (DM) 18.87 DM. Metabolic such as contents total protein, globulin, urea, liver enzymes (AST GGT) measured over trial period 60 days evaluate supplementation. This represents first in-depth characterization Plus®, demonstrating richness bioactive compounds vescalin castalagin. results showed no significant adverse lamb health, with all remaining within normal physiological ranges (p > 0.05). These support safe inclusion tannins underline potential functional feed additive can positively influence growth performance ruminants.

Milk Performance and Grazing Behaviour of Cinisara Cows Supplemented with Low- and High-Polyphenols Faba Bean Varieties DOI Creative Commons

The high degradability of crude protein (CP) from fresh grass can impair its utilization in ruminants. presence a moderate level polyphenolic substances the diet grazing animals could help to overcome this problem. study aimed evaluate effects supplementation with two varieties faba bean, different polyphenol contents, on milk yield and quality, as well behaviour, Cinisara cows. A total 30 cows, homogeneous per days (61 ± 29) (12.9 kg 3.2), fed mixed pasture (CP 17.9% DM) supplied grains (an equal mixture barley, oats, wheat) hay 10.2% DM), were assigned three dietary treatments supplemented follows: control group (C, 10 cows), 1 hay, 6 mixture, 0.4 soybean meal; low polyphenols (LP, 4 2 kg/d bean var. Torrelama (total 4.4 mg GAE/g DM; CP 28.4% DM); (HP, Fanfare 16.4 28.9% DM). All groups allowed graze for 20 h/d natural forage. HP supplement tended increase compared that LP C (17.1 vs. 15.3 14.6 kg/d, respectively; p = 0.057) but reduced (3.20 3.39 3.47%; 0.009) casein proportions (2.45 2.67 2.74%, 0.007) those treatments. also showed higher urea nitrogen (MUN) value milk, while an intermediate was measured (25.5 22.9 20.9 mg/dl, 0.036). No effect evident fatty acid profile. Eating time at biting rate not affected by supplementation. results do seem suggest difference efficiency use supplements contents. In any case, they demonstrate beans, regardless their content, represents valid alternative soyabeans, taking into account tendency increased found integrating beans possessing polyphenols, without significant worsening qualitative characteristics or negatively affecting behaviour.

Microbiomic and Metabolomic Insights into the Roles of Hydrolysable Versus Condensed Tannins on the Growth Performance, Nutrient Digestion, and Rumen Fermentation in Liaoning Cashmere Goats DOI Creative Commons

This study was conducted to compare the effects of hydrolysable versus condensed tannins on growth performance, nutrient digestion, and rumen fermentation in goats. A total 27 Liaoning cashmere goats with similar initial body weights were randomly distributed into three groups: a basal diet, diet +0.5% tannic acid (hydrolysable tannin, HT), or quebracho tannin (condensed CT), respectively. Compared control group, HT showed decreased (p < 0.05) feed intake, while CT an increased intake weight gain. Digestibility dry matter, crude protein, neutral detergent fiber, fiber did not differ > among groups. The group lower pH acetic concentration 0.05), decrease abundances Verrucomicrobia Methanobrevibacter. Supplementation levels dihydrouracil, xanthosine, alpha-D-mannose, L-tryptophan, these metabolites. In conclusion, this suggested that responses ruminal microbiota metabolite profiles type varied, displayed more positive effect performance than when supplemented at same level diets.
